Magento frontend: best alternatives to the default theme

Magento is a renowned e-commerce platform that empowers businesses to create and manage online stores with remarkable flexibility and functionality. Developed in PHP, Magento offers a feature-rich environment that caters to both small-scale enterprises and large corporations alike. So whether you’re looking to get your e-commerce business going, or you’re a well-established brand looking for an upgrade, Magento is definitely a solution to consider. Let’s take a look at Magento frontend’s default theme, why you should consider adopting an alternative, and what alternatives we recommend.

Magento’s Default Theme

When it comes to the visual appearance of an online store, Magento provides a default theme as a starting point for the frontend design. The default theme is a pre-built template that determines the layout, design, and overall user experience of the storefront. It serves as a foundation upon which merchants can build and customize their online store’s look and feel.

The default theme offered by Magento combines simplicity with a clean and professional design, ensuring a user-friendly interface for customers. It includes essential features and elements such as a responsive layout, product display, shopping cart functionality, and various page templates like homepage, category pages, and product pages.

While the default theme provides a solid starting point, many merchants prefer to customize their online stores’ frontend to align with their brand identity and unique requirements. They often seek alternatives to the default theme that offer more distinctive designs, enhanced functionality, and improved user experience. Here are some of the key limitations of Magento’s pre-built solution:

  1. Limited Customization: The default theme offers a basic design that may not fully align with a merchant’s unique branding or aesthetic preferences. Customizing the default theme extensively often requires advanced coding skills and may be time-consuming.
  2. Lack of Differentiation: Since the default theme is readily available to all Magento users, using it as-is can result in a lack of visual distinctiveness. Merchants aiming to create a memorable and unique brand identity might find the default theme too generic.
  3. Generic Features: While the default theme includes essential e-commerce features, it may lack specific functionalities that are crucial for certain businesses. Merchants with specialized requirements, such as advanced product filtering options or unique checkout processes, may need to seek alternative solutions.
  4. Responsive Design Limitations: While the default theme is designed to be responsive and mobile-friendly, its layout and elements might not adapt optimally to all screen sizes and resolutions. This can lead to suboptimal user experiences on certain devices.
  5. Performance Considerations: The default theme, with its pre-built design and features, might not be optimized for maximum performance. It could include unnecessary code or assets that slow down the loading speed of the website, potentially impacting user satisfaction and search engine rankings.
  6. Compatibility Challenges: As Magento evolves with regular updates, the default theme might not seamlessly integrate with new versions or extensions. This can lead to compatibility issues and require additional development efforts to ensure smooth functionality.

Headless Magento Guide

The only guide you need to migrate your Magento to a headless architecture

Fill in the form to find out more and access the guide ⬇️

Why choose an alternative solution for Magento Frontend?

Choosing an alternative solution for the frontend of a Magento-powered online store can give you more freedom to adapt your ecommerce to your needs and design choices. Bu that’s not all, an alternative frontend solution provides opportunities for:

  • Enhanced design and branding: Retailers can create a unique and visually appealing design that aligns with their brand identity, choosing from a wide range of themes and templates with customization options.
  • Improved user experience: Alternative solutions often come with advanced features and functionalities, such as personalized recommendations and streamlined checkout processes, resulting in higher customer satisfaction and increased conversion rates.
  • Flexibility and scalability: Alternative solutions offer greater flexibility in layout, design, and content presentation, allowing businesses to adapt and grow their online stores seamlessly.
  • Integration with Magento: Alternative frontend solutions seamlessly integrate with Magento’s backend infrastructure, ensuring smooth data exchange, inventory management, and order processing.
  • Community and support: Many alternative frontend solutions for Magento have active communities, offering extensive support, documentation, forums, tutorials, and dedicated support teams.
  • Performance optimization: Some alternative solutions prioritize performance, leading to faster loading times and improved website speed, positively impacting user experience and search engine rankings.

By opting for an alternative frontend solution, merchants can elevate their online stores, differentiate their brand, and provide a superior user experience. These solutions seamlessly connect to Magento’s backend, ensuring a harmonious integration of frontend and backend functionalities, ultimately leading to a more successful and competitive e-commerce presence.

Frontend-as-a-service as an alternative to Magento’s default theme

A FEaaS (Frontend-as-a-service) solution could be an interesting alternative to Magento’s default theme. A FEaaS is a comprehensive service provided by specialized companies that focus on offering frontend solutions for web applications or online platforms. These companies provide tools, frameworks, and services to enhance the design, functionality, and user experience of a website or application’s frontend.

By adopting a FEaaS solution as an alternative to Magento’s default theme, businesses can leverage the expertise and offerings of these companies to achieve a more customized and distinctive frontend design. FEaaS solutions often provide a wide range of templates, themes, and components that can be easily tailored to align with the brand identity and specific requirements of the online store.

FEaaS companies typically offer features such as frontend development tools, performance optimization techniques, mobile responsiveness, integrations with third-party services, and hosting and deployment services. These solutions empower businesses to create visually appealing, user-friendly, and high-performing frontend interfaces without the need for extensive in-house development or expertise.

By opting for a FEaaS solution, businesses can enhance their Magento-powered online stores’ frontend design, user experience, and overall performance. They can leverage the flexibility, scalability, and convenience offered by FEaaS companies to create a unique and customized storefront that aligns with their brand and caters to their specific target audience.

Front Commerce Progressive Migration Monolith To Headless Commerce 2002

Progressive Migration to a modern microservices architecture

Learn more here

What FEaaS solutions are good alternatives to Magento’s default theme?

Here are a few alternatives to look into if you are look for a FEaaS:

  • Front-Commerce
  • Vue Storefront
  • Shogun

Let’s take a closer look at a few of these solutions.

 

Front-Commerce is a platform-agnostic FEaaS, compatible with Magento2 / Adobe Commerce & B2B versions. It is designed to be responsive, fast, and mobile-friendly. It is built on the React framework, and uses Sass and BEM for CSS. It includes a design system based on Atomic Design and a number of features that are not available in the default Magento theme.

Pros:

  • Offers fast and responsive headless PWAs for exceptional user experience.
  • Seamless integration with Magento backend.
  • Provides offline capabilities and improved performance through caching.
  • Flexibility to customize the frontend design and layout.
  • Responsive and mobile-friendly
  • Includes a number of features that are not available in the default Magento theme
  • Easy to install and configure

Cons:

  • Limited community size compared to other solutions.
  • Requires technical expertise for customization and implementation.

 

Vue Storefront is an open-source, headless PWA storefront that can be used with any eCommerce platform, including Magento. Historically built on the Vue.js framework, it now partially supports React too, and is known for its speed, performance, and flexibility.

Pros:

  • Headless PWA
  • Easy to integrate with other systems
  • Scalable and flexible architecture.
  • Integrates with various backend platforms, including Magento.
  • Provides extensive documentation and an active community for support.

Cons:

  • Can be complex to set up and configure
  • Not as many features as some other Magento frontend alternatives
  • Breaking changes and new incompatible versions
  • Requires development expertise for customization and implementation.

 

Shogun is a Magento 2-compatible theme that is designed to be highly customizable. It is built on the React framework and includes a number of features that are not available in the default Magento theme.

Pros:

  • Highly customizable
  • Easy to install and configure
  • Intuitive drag-and-drop interface for easy frontend customization.
  • Offers a variety of pre-designed templates and elements.
  • No coding skills required.

Cons:

  • Can be expensive
  • Not as fast or performant as some other Magento frontend alternatives
  • Limited flexibility compared to fully custom-coded solutions.

Deep Dive: Front-Commerce

Let’s take a closer look at Front-Commerce and how it can help. Based on PWA & MACH standards, Front-Commerce is the only digital storefront that improves the customer, merchant & developer experience, at the same time. Based on headless architecture, we help brands evolve their e-commerce platform to a composable commerce approach, keeping their current backend intact & integrating Front-Commerce with a best of breed technical stack based on React, NodeJS & GraphQL. Let’s dive deeper into the key features, benefits, and considerations of Front-Commerce.

Key Features:

  • Progressive Web App (PWA): Front-Commerce leverages the power of PWAs to offer fast, engaging, and responsive web experiences. PWAs enable features such as offline browsing, push notifications, and home screen installation, providing an app-like experience to users.
  • Magento Integration: Front-Commerce seamlessly integrates with Magento, enabling businesses to leverage their existing Magento backend infrastructure while upgrading the frontend experience. It is the only storefront which guarantees feature parity with non-headless Magento deployments, thanks to its extension for Magento OpenSource, Adobe Commerce and B2B.
  • Server-Side Rendering (SSR): It incorporates SSR to optimize initial loading times and improve search engine visibility, resulting in faster page rendering and better SEO performance.
  • Flexible Theming and Customization: Front-Commerce offers a flexible theming system that allows businesses to customize the frontend design, layout, and user interface to match their brand identity and specific requirements.
  • Performance Optimization: Front-Commerce is designed to be fast and lightweight, which can improve the user experience and help you improve your search engine ranking. It employs various performance optimization techniques, including caching, lazy loading, and efficient resource loading, to ensure fast and smooth browsing experiences.
  • Modular Architecture: Front-Commerce follows a modular architecture, allowing businesses to add or remove features and integrations as needed, making it highly adaptable to evolving business needs.

Benefits:

  • Enhanced User Experience: With its focus on PWAs, Front-Commerce offers exceptional user experiences by providing fast loading times, offline capabilities, and engaging app-like interactions.
  • Improved Conversion Rates: The high performance and usability of Front-Commerce’s PWAs contribute to increased customer engagement, reduced bounce rates, and improved conversion rates.
  • Scalability and Flexibility: Front-Commerce provides a scalable and flexible solution that can accommodate the growth and changing needs of businesses.
  • SEO-friendly Approach: The inclusion of server-side rendering and optimized performance techniques enhances search engine visibility and aids in driving organic traffic to the storefront.
  • A maintained product, with regular releases and migration path: Front-Commerce isn’t a starter boilerplate. Front-Commerce projects can always be upgraded to latest Front-Commerce versions, to benefit from new features, bugfixes and performance improvements. With a mature release model (new version every 6 weeks), Front-Commerce provides predictability and visibility to help projects stay up-to-date and reduce their TCO.

Front-Commerce offers a comprehensive solution for businesses seeking to leverage the power of PWAs within their Magento-powered online stores. With its focus on performance, flexibility, and seamless integration, Front-Commerce empowers businesses to deliver exceptional frontend experiences that captivate users, drive conversions, and propel e-commerce success.

Building a Scalable Ecommerce Platform with a Headless Approach

Building a Scalable Ecommerce Platform with a Headless Approach

Read the Article

SHARE